Taking nonfiction into the realm of bedtime read-to-me stories, this rich, melodic text paired with detailed color pencil illustrations describes how 13 North American animal species--such as black bear, ermine, pileated woodpecker, porcupine, river otter, and ruffed grouse--survive harsh winter snows snug inside their dens, nests, burrows, and lodges.
